制造业研发部工程师产品测试开发手册.docxVIP

  • 2
  • 0
  • 约2.26万字
  • 约 35页
  • 2026-05-15 发布于江西
  • 举报

制造业研发部工程师产品测试开发手册.docx

制造业研发部工程师产品测试开发手册

第1章测试环境搭建与资源配置

1.1测试基础设施规划

明确测试环境的核心定位,需区分开发、测试及预发布环境,确保测试数据与生产环境隔离,防止误操作影响上线,同时满足高并发压力测试的稳定性要求。根据项目规模(如100万行代码或5000个用户)计算服务器资源,采用容器化部署策略,利用Kubernetes或Docker集群实现资源的弹性伸缩与快速交付。

规划网络拓扑结构,将测试服务器集群部署在独立的VPC中,配置Nginx作为反向代理,确保测试流量不直接穿透内网防火墙,保障测试环境的独立性。配置负载均衡器(如LVS或ELB),将测试流量均匀分发至多台服务器,防止单点故障导致测试失败,并自动处理超时与重试逻辑。设定监控告警机制,集成Prometheus+Grafana监控系统,实时监控CPU、内存、磁盘及网络带宽,一旦指标异常立即触发通知并自动熔断。

定义环境生命周期管理(CI/CD)流程,实现环境从创建、准备、运行到销毁的自动化脚本,确保每次环境变更均可追溯且无需人工干预。

1.2开发环境部署指南

提供标准化的Dockerfile模板,包含Python3.10+、Node.js18+及Java17等开发依赖,确保开发环境版本一致,避免“在我机器上能跑”的困境。配置GitL

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档